Allopathy, also known as modern medicine, is widely used because of its ability to diagnose, treat, and manage diseases with scientifically proven methods. While lifestyle changes and alternative therapies can support overall wellness, there are many situations where allopathic treatment is the safest and most effective choice. Understanding when to rely on this system helps ensure timely care and better health outcomes.
Allopathic medicine focuses on evidence-based diagnosis, fast symptom relief, and targeted therapies. From infections to chronic diseases, it provides structured treatment plans backed by clinical research and standardized protocols used globally.
Situations Where Allopathy Is the Best Choice
- Medical emergencies: Heart attacks, severe injuries, breathing difficulties, and trauma require immediate intervention
- Acute infections: Bacterial infections, pneumonia, and high fever often need prescription medications
- Chronic disease management: Diabetes, hypertension, thyroid disorders, and asthma benefit from regular monitoring and medication
- Surgical conditions: Appendicitis, fractures, and organ-related issues require specialized procedures
- Preventive care: Vaccinations, screenings, and routine health checkups
These situations highlight how allopathy plays a critical role in saving lives and preventing complications through timely treatment.
Benefits of Choosing Allopathy
- Quick symptom relief – Effective medications provide faster recovery
- Accurate diagnosis – Advanced tests and imaging ensure precise treatment
- Standardized protocols – Doctors follow proven guidelines
- Wide availability – Accessible through hospitals and clinics worldwide
- Comprehensive care – Covers prevention, treatment, and rehabilitation
Can Allopathy Be Combined With Lifestyle Changes?
Yes, many healthcare professionals recommend combining allopathic treatment with healthy lifestyle habits such as balanced nutrition, exercise, stress management, and adequate sleep. This integrative approach improves recovery and supports long-term wellness.
